Itzhak Perlman and his wife Toby Perlman discuss his upcoming performance of chamber music at the Metropolitan Museum of Art with members of the Perlman Music Program, founded and guided by Toby. Itzhak Perlman has been associated with the Metropolitan Museum Concerts series for over four decades.
